Discover the profound insights of Sir Francis Palgrave, a prominent English historian and the founder of the Public Record Office, in his remarkable work, Collected Historical Works of Sir Francis Palgrave, K.H.: Volume 4. Published by Cambridge University Press in 2013, this comprehensive volume spans an impressive 868 pages, presenting the final part of Palgrave's extensive history of England and Normandy. Originally released in 1921, this edition brings to light the meticulous research and dedication of Palgrave, offering readers a deep dive into the historical narratives that shaped these regions.
